Review of Paradisus Rio de Oro, Holguin by bouncybabe

Advantages: fantastic room, pool, beach and especially the food
Disadvantages: it rained almost every day we were there

ROOM We had a standard Junior Suite, which was more than adequate for our needs including 2 x queen beds, chaise longue, sky TV, balcony, dressing area and bathroom with powerful shower. All Junior Suites appeared to be very similar, with 16 to each block, positioned in the middle of the resort. FOOD There is the buffet restaurant, 4 a la cartes, beach bar and poolside bar. They all did wonderful food but our favourite was the Japanese, closely ...
...a must-have!) POOL The pool is split into two sections, separated by a waterfall. The water is plesant and not full of chlorine like many pools! The deepest part is about 1.6m, and the shallowest about 60cm, but there is no problem swimming and it was rarely busy. POOLSIDE There are plenty of sunbeds, umbrellas, gazeebos and hammocks. There are two jaccuzis, which are quite cold, but we sat in them and were served champagne like a king and queen! ... Read review

Review of Brisas Guardalavaca, Holguin by pingstar

Advantages: Breathtaking scenery, friendly people, inexpensive, historic value, rememorable excursions
Disadvantages: little nightlife, basic food,

The complex consists of both a Hotel and Villa appartments to choose from. The Villa's aren't available off season. We stayed in a one bedroom apartment in the hotel overlooking the main pool area. The room itself was adequate, with it's own shower room. Basic ammenities in the room included a mini bar, fridge and television which received some American channels. Fresh bedding and towels were delivered by maid service. Towels were arranged artisticly ...
...like swans. There are two main buffet restaurants. Although there isn't a wide variety of food, it is fresh and often cooked in front of you. They also have themed nights, where the staff dress up and serve the food. You often see dinner being prepared throughout the day, I remember lying at the pool watching a man roasting a pig on a spit! There are also ala carte restaurants which you receive vouchers for, only one voucher per restaurant, per week ... Read review
